Warning Signs You Need Pinhole Leak Water Removal

Identifying the warning signs of a pinhole leak can save you thousands of dollars in water damage.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of a hidden leak. Don’t ignore this sign as it can lead to serious mold growth and health issues.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t delay in addressing this issue as it can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age.

Increased Water Bills

If your water bills are suddenly increasing, it could be a sign of a hidden leak. Check your meter and pipes to find out the source of the issue.

Visible Puddles or Water Leaks

Visible puddles or water leaks are a clear sign of a problem. Act fast to prevent further damage and address the issue before it’s too late.

Peeling Paint or Warped Flooring

Peeling paint or warped fl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ay in addressing this issue as it can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age.

Unusual Sounds or Water Noises

Unusual sounds or water noises can be a sign of a hidden leak. Listen carefully and investigate further to find out the source of the issue.

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Rossville, MD

The cost of Pinhole Leak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Containment and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of the issue
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and number of days required to dry
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and level of cleaning required
Final Inspection and Restoration $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and level of restoration required
More Services (e.g., mold remediation, reconstruction) $1,000 – $10,000 Severity of the issue and number of services required
